Method
Preparation
- 1
Season the Neck Bones
In a large bowl, combine the salt, black p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and smoked paprika. Rub this spice mixture all over the neck bones until well coated.
- 2
Cooking
- 3
Sear the Neck Bones
In a large pot or Dutch oven,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Add the seasoned neck bones and sear them on all sides until browned (about 5-7 minutes).
- 4
- 5
Add Broth and Seasonings
Pour in the beef broth and add the bay leaves and thyme. Stir to combine, making sure to scrape up any browned bits from the bottom of the pot.
- 6
Simmer
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low. Cover the pot and let it simmer for 2 to 2.5 hours, or until the neck bones are tender and the meat is easily pulled from the bone.
- 7
Finish and Serve
Remove the bay leaves, taste the broth, and adjust seasoning with salt and pepper as desired. Serve hot, garnished with fresh herbs if desired.
